def register_rpc(self, fn_name: str, fn: Callable) -> None:
"""
Overview:
Register an rpc on parallel instance, this function will be executed \
when a remote process call this function via network.
Arguments:
- fn_name (:obj:`str`): Function name.
- fn (:obj:`Callable`): Function body.
"""
self._rpc[fn_name] = fn
def unregister_rpc(self, fn_name: str) -> None:
"""
Overview:
Unregister an rpc function.
Arguments:
- fn_name (:obj:`str`): Function name.
"""
if fn_name in self._rpc:
del self._rpc[fn_name]
def send_rpc(self, func_name: str, *args, **kwargs) -> None:
"""
Overview:
Send an rpc via network to subscribed processes.
Arguments:
- fn_name (:obj:`str`): Function name.
"""
if self.is_active:
payload = {"f": func_name, "a": args, "k": kwargs}
return self._sock and self._sock.send(pickle.dumps(payload, protocol=-1))

def emit(self, event_name, *args, **kwargs):
def emit(self, event_name: str, *args, **kwargs):
"""
Overview:
Emit a event, call listeners.
Arguments:
- event_name (:obj:`str`): Event name.
- args (:obj:`any`): Rest arguments for listeners.
"""
if event_name in self.event_listeners:
for fn in self.event_listeners[event_name]:
fn(*args, **kwargs)
......@@ -294,9 +314,23 @@ be thrown after the timeout {}s is reached".format(n_timeout)
fn(*args, **kwargs)
def on(self, event: str, fn: Callable) -> None:
"""
Overview:
Subscribe to an event, execute this function every time the event is emitted.
Arguments:
- event (:obj:`str`): Event name.
- fn (:obj:`Callable`): The function.
"""
self.event_listeners[event].append(fn)
def once(self, event: str, fn: Callable) -> None:
"""
Overview:
Subscribe to an event, execute this function only once when the event is emitted.
Arguments:
- event (:obj:`str`): Event name.
- fn (:obj:`Callable`): The function.
"""
self.once_listeners[event].append(fn)
